Anyone planning on getting a pair of these, or already have some?  They sound like an interesting prospect.  They also got a pretty good review in this month's TapeOp. 

From their website:

"This brought us to the introduction of Mercenary Audio’s first product… the “KM-69”. For years we had all been jonesing for something that could handle acoustic instruments from Hi/Hat’s to piano with the style and grace of a Neumann® KM-84. There were mics that came close, but none really hit the nail on the head… so once again we called one of our friends who is a brilliant designer. What came out of that phone call is a microphone that is quieter than a KM-84, has a more open top end than a KM-84, a bit greater depth than a KM-84… but has the overall “silk” and “grace” of a KM-84."
